Is the Galaxy S26 Really Waterproof?

Many people assume the phone is fully waterproof. It is not. In real-world conditions, water resistance is not the same as permanent protection.

Water resistance can weaken over time because of:

  • accidental drops
  • worn adhesive seals
  • previous repairs
  • heat exposure
  • tiny frame bends
  • dust build-up around ports

What Actually Works After Water Damage

When a Samsung Galaxy S26 gets wet, the first few actions matter a lot. Some steps help. Others make the damage worse.

Steps that actually work

  1. Turn the phone off immediately
  2. Remove the case
  3. Dry the exterior with a soft cloth
  4. Do not charge it
  5. Keep it upright if water entered through the charging port
  6. Take it for professional inspection as soon as possible

These actions reduce the chance of short circuits and stop fresh moisture from being pushed deeper into the phone.

What Does Not Work

A lot of water-damage advice online sounds useful, but it can be pretty misleading.

Common myths to avoid

  • putting the phone in rice
  • blasting it with a hair dryer
  • charging it “just to test”
  • shaking it hard
  • leaving it on a sunny windowsill for hours
  • spraying alcohol inside the charging port without proper disassembly

Rice does not remove trapped moisture from sealed internal layers. A hair dryer can push water deeper or damage internal parts with heat. Charging a wet device can turn a small repair into a major board issue. So yeah, some DIY tricks feel smart at the time, but they usually cost more later. Signs Your Galaxy S26 Has Water Damage

Not every wet phone dies straight away. In many cases, the problems appear later.

Watch for these warning signs

  • charging port not working
  • moisture detected warning
  • screen flickering
  • speaker sounds muffled
  • camera fogging
  • touchscreen lag
  • battery draining fast
  • phone overheating
  • random restarts
  • no network or SIM errors

Professional Water Damage Repair: What Technicians Actually Do

Real Samsung water damage repair is much more than surface drying. A proper technician will open the device, inspect the internals, and check which components are affected.

A typical repair process includes

  • external and internal damage assessment
  • disassembly of the phone
  • battery isolation for safety
  • inspection for corrosion on the logic board
  • ultrasonic or specialist board cleaning where needed
  • port and connector testing
  • screen, speaker, microphone, and camera checks
  • charging system diagnostics
  • reassembly and final testing

Repair vs Replacement: What Makes Sense?

The right answer will come down to how quickly the phone made it into a repair shop, and how much moisture got inside.

IssueWhat Often WorksRisk LevelRepair Outlook
Moisture in charging portPort cleaning and dryingLowUsually good
Muffled speakerInternal cleaning or speaker replacementMediumOften repairable
Screen flicker after liquid exposureScreen test and possible replacementMedium to HighDepends on board damage
Battery heating after water contactBattery replacement and board checkHighRepair possible if caught early
Phone not turning onBoard cleaning and diagnosticsHighDepends on corrosion extent
Severe motherboard corrosionAdvanced board repairVery HighCase by case

This is why fast action matters. The earlier the repair, the better the odds.

How Long Should You Wait Before Getting It Checked?

Honestly, you should not wait. Although the device may appear normal, liquid can remain trapped inside. Corrosion is not visible from day one. In some instances, the phone continues to function for a couple of days before suddenly shutting down.

That delay often confuses people. They believe the water was not harmful. It usually wasn’t. It was just slow damage.

Can Data Be Saved After Water Damage?

In many cases, yes. If the phone can still be powered on, data backup should occur right away. If it fails to power on, a technician can recover data from the board if that doesn’t seem badly affected.

That said, data recovery becomes harder when:

  • the phone was repeatedly charged while wet
  • salt water was involved
  • the device was left for days without inspection
  • corrosion reached storage or power circuits
